I'm trying to get some extra mags for my new-to-me 3904. I've purchased MecGar mags for my model 59, and they are great; but I can see (from the MecGar website) that they don't make them for the 3904.

I see lots of ProMag brand for sale, but I've always read that they are junk...

What other brand is good?

Quote:
Originally posted by BUFF:
Model 39 magazines work in your pistol, they don't have to be M-3904-specific.
This is not correct. A factory third generation single stack magazine will work in first and second generation pistols but not the other way around - the mag body is slightly longer. Earlier magazines will not lock into place in a 3904.

The current magazine that S&W sells is the 3904/3906/909 stainless magazine. As it has the longer body, it will work in the earlier pistols and is sold as such. Ky Imports also has used factory magazines.
Here is a picture to illustrate -



From left to right:
3913 mag - much too short. 639 mag - too short. Later 639 mag - correct longer mag body but stepped plastic baseplate will not allow it to lock in place. 3906 mag - I don't believe S&W has made blued 3904 mags in quite some time.

Thanks for the pic. I compared the two mags I have; the one that came with the gun & fits perfectly, and the other that the person thought was for a 39 & that won't lock up...

At first glance they looked like they were exactly the same size, but the good one has a plastic baseplate, and the bad one has a metal baseplate. I took off the baseplates to compare the body directly; the bad one is about 1/8" shorter than the good one. From your pic, I believe it may be a 639 mag.
